When he went back to Ephesus, Paul spent three months preaching in the synagogue. One commentary notes, "Three months in a synagogue without a riot is something of a record for Paul." Which is kind of funny, but it may simply be evidence of the Holy Spirit working in his life, helping him to grow in love, joy, peace, patience, gentleness, kindness, goodness, faithfulness, and self-control.

Today, as we return to the book of Acts, we should all be asking the question Paul asked a group of men he met with when he got back to Ephesus: Did you receive the Holy Spirit when you believed? Well, did you? How would you know? Could others tell? Could you go three months without a riot if you were talking about your faith every day?

If you didn't receive the Holy Spirit, what WERE you baptized into? Because it wasn't Jesus.
